A leading NHS organization in the United Kingdom is seeking a strategic leader in adult psychology to develop and implement psychological interventions in secondary care. The role includes managing key stakeholders, monitoring clinical performance, and ensuring evidence-based practices. Essential qualifications include a Psychology degree and HCPC registration, with significant leadership experience preferred. This is a full-time, permanent position based in Newport offering a competitive salary package.
This role is designed to provide strategic and clinical leadership for the continued development and delivery of ABUHB's adult psychology in secondary care for individuals presenting with moderate to severe levels of psychological distress and associated difficulties in functioning. This will include ensuring engagement of all key stakeholders (including and especially those with lived experience) and ensuring that appropriate governance structures are in place to enable the safe and effective implementation of highly specialist psychological interventions (including assessment and consultation) and waiting list initiatives across ABUHB.
Psychological therapies are embedded within secondary care services and, as such, there is plentiful opportunity to contribute towards the transformation of adult mental health services more broadly. This will require the capacity to understand complex systems and effective means of implementing and monitoring strategic change.

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ab). From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
